affichage d'une page php

webasso
Invité n'ayant pas de compte PHPfrance

21 août 2007, 18:06

bonjour,
évidemment je suis débutant. A partir d'une page index.htm j'appelle une page .php
cette page n'affiche que ce qui est en html.
aucun echo ne s'affiche.
je suis sous wamp5 et phpmyadmin et localhost fonctiionnent bien.
y2k compliance = ON.
quel paramètre ai-je oublié ? et ou le trouver ?
<body>
<?php
// initialisation
session_start() ;
$toto = 3;  
$titi = 4;  
$somme = $toto + $titi;  
echo $somme;  
?> 
<?php require (top.php); 
echo "bonjour" ?>
<?php  echo "formulaire htm";
include (formulaire.htm)  ?>
<p>aller a la <a href="traitement.php" target="_blank">page traitement_php</a> ?</p>
<?php  include (btm.php) ?>
</body>
merci

Eléphant du PHP | 193 Messages

21 août 2007, 18:17

A partir d'une page index.htm j'appelle une page .php
Tu peux préciser? Je crois qu'on ne voit pas tout le code.

En tout état de cause, à tu fais le test php après l'installation de ton serveur lcoal?

Modérateur PHPfrance
Modérateur PHPfrance | 7636 Messages

21 août 2007, 18:17

Réponse ici peut être

/!\ Avant de poster se documenter et rechercher.
Qui ne sait pas rendre un service n'a pas le droit d'en demander.
MaBrute

webasso
Invité n'ayant pas de compte PHPfrance

21 août 2007, 19:02

d'abord comment fait-on le test du bon fonctionnement de php après avoir installé wamp5 ?
j'utilises toujours les formes longues <?php.
j'ai mis y2k compliance = ON
j'ai fait une neme page d'essai en .php appelée par une page .htm :
<body>
<?php
$toto = 3;  
$titi = 4;  
$somme = $toto + $titi;  
echo $somme;  
?> 
<p>aller a<a href="1erephp.php" target="_blank"> page 1ere php</a></p>
</body>
cette page appelée n'affiche que "aller à page 1ere php"
et la commande echo n'affiche rien. C'est à dire qu'aucune commande n'est interprétée par PHP.
comment fait-on pour que PHP compile ou interprète?
merci

webasso
Invité n'ayant pas de compte PHPfrance

21 août 2007, 19:50

re,
j'ai trouvé la première partie de ma réponse :
je dois passer par
http:\\localhost\stras07
pour que PHP puisse interpreter les pages .php.
Il n'est pas possible (en local) d'ouvrir avec IE une page html qui vous 'dirige' vers une page .php !?
par contre PHP n'interprete pas (actuellement) le . dans un
<?php require (top.php) ?>
le . n'est pas reconnu ! comment faut-il codifier ?
merci
@+

ViPHP
ViPHP | 2291 Messages

21 août 2007, 20:07

re,
j'ai trouvé la première partie de ma réponse :
je dois passer par
http:\\localhost\stras07
pour que PHP puisse interpreter les pages .php.
Il n'est pas possible (en local) d'ouvrir avec IE une page html qui vous 'dirige' vers une page .php !?
par contre PHP n'interprete pas (actuellement) le . dans un
<?php require (top.php) ?>
le . n'est pas reconnu ! comment faut-il codifier ?
merci
@+
La bonne méthode est
<?php require ('top.php') ;
OU
require 'top.php';
?>
ImageCe que l'on apprend par l'effort reste toujours ancré beaucoup plus longtemps.

webasso
Invité n'ayant pas de compte PHPfrance

21 août 2007, 20:16

ok merci c'est bien cela,
comment indiquer que la discussion est close sur le sujet?
merci
@+

ViPHP
ViPHP | 2291 Messages

21 août 2007, 20:19

ok merci c'est bien cela,
comment indiquer que la discussion est close sur le sujet?
merci
@+
Tu clique sur résolu
mais a mon avis comme invité j'imagine qu'un modo se fera une joie de le faire à ta place :wink:
ImageCe que l'on apprend par l'effort reste toujours ancré beaucoup plus longtemps.

Administrateur PHPfrance
Administrateur PHPfrance | 11457 Messages

21 août 2007, 20:27

Indeed ! ;)

Modération :
Puisque ta question est résolue, j'ajoute le tag [Résolu]
pour indiquer aux personnes qui voudront consulter ce sujet qu'il contient une solution.

Tu peux réaliser cette opération toi-même
en cliquant sur le bouton Image qui s'affiche en haut à gauche de ce sujet
si tu as posté le 1er message en tant que membre (inscrit et identifié).

Alors... inscris-toi !!! ;)


webasso : merci de t'être préoccupé de ce point. :merci:
dunbar : merci d'avoir signalé ce message. :merci: